Hehe.. Its not the case that AV companies manufacture viruses! The get viruses from 2 main sources:

1. Honey pots: They set up unpatched and unprotected machines on the internet to "collect" viruses.
2. They collaborate with online virus scanning sites like http://virusscan.jotti.org and http://www.virustotal.com to collect samples that were missed by their antivirus product.
